Medical Technology: A Game-Changer in Healthcare

The phrase "medical technology" encompasses a wide range of tools, equipment, and procedures that have transformed healthcare in unprecedented ways. It has revolutionized not only patient care but also the entire healthcare ecosystem, including research, administration, and education.

The Evolution of Medical Technology

From ancient healing practices to cutting-edge innovations, medical technology has come a long way. Early civilizations utilized herbs and natural remedies, but today, the field encompasses advanced imaging systems, robotic surgery, telemedicine, and more.

Advancements Driving Diagnostic Precision

Precision Imaging Techniques

Medical imaging techniques like magnetic resonance imaging (MRI), computed tomography (CT), and positron emission tomography (PET) have revolutionized disease detection and monitoring. These techniques provide detailed insights into the body's structures and functions.

Early Detection and Intervention

With the advent of sophisticated screening tools and genetic testing, medical technology enables early detection of diseases such as cancer, cardiovascular conditions, and hereditary disorders. Early intervention significantly improves treatment outcomes and patient survival rates.

Personalized Medicine: Tailoring Treatments

Medical technology has paved the way for personalized medicine, where treatments are tailored to an individual's genetic makeup and specific needs. This approach minimizes adverse effects and maximizes treatment efficacy.

Enhancing Treatment Modalities

Minimally Invasive Procedures

Innovations like robotic-assisted surgery and laparoscopy have transformed traditional surgical procedures. These minimally invasive techniques reduce patient trauma, pain, and recovery time.

Precision Drug Delivery

Medical technology plays a pivotal role in precise drug delivery systems, ensuring medications reach targeted areas within the body. This approach minimizes side effects and optimizes therapeutic outcomes.

Rehabilitative Technologies

Technological advancements have led to the development of prosthetics, exoskeletons, and rehabilitation robots that enhance the mobility and independence of individuals with disabilities.

Revolutionizing Patient Care

Telemedicine: Bridging Distances

Telemedicine leverages communication technologies to provide medical services remotely. This has proved crucial in rural areas and during emergencies, offering timely access to healthcare professionals.

Health Monitoring Wearables

Wearable devices such as smartwatches and fitness trackers enable individuals to monitor vital signs, track physical activity, and even detect irregularities in real time. These devices empower users to take proactive steps toward better health.

Data-Driven Insights for Healthcare Providers

Medical technology facilitates the collection and analysis of vast amounts of patient data. Healthcare providers can leverage these insights to make informed decisions, identify trends, and offer personalized treatment plans.

Addressing Challenges and Ethical Considerations

Data Privacy and Security

The widespread use of medical technology has raised concerns about the privacy and security of patient data. Striking a balance between accessibility and protection is paramount.

Equitable Access to Technology

Ensuring that advanced medical technology is accessible to all, regardless of socioeconomic status or geographical location, remains a challenge. Bridging this gap is essential for equitable healthcare.

Ethical Use of AI in Diagnostics

The integration of artificial intelligence (AI) in medical diagnostics requires careful consideration of ethical guidelines and transparency to maintain patient trust.

The Future of Medical Technology

AI and Machine Learning Integration

The synergy between medical technology and AI/machine learning holds immense potential for predicting disease outbreaks, optimizing treatment plans, and enhancing research outcomes.

Nanotechnology and Targeted Therapy

Nanotechnology promises targeted drug delivery at the cellular level, revolutionizing cancer treatment and minimizing collateral damage to healthy tissues.

3D Printing in Healthcare

3D printing technology is poised to revolutionize the production of medical devices, prosthetics, and even organs, offering customized solutions for patients.
